Yanis Rafii: Guingamp eye Amiens forward amid uncertainty over contract

Guingamp are reportedly exploring a move for Amiens SC centre-forward Yanis Rafii as uncertainty grows over the 20-year-old’s contract situation in Ligue 2.

The French-Moroccan striker, currently valued at €200k on Transfermarkt, has been linked with a switch from Amiens to fellow second-tier side Guingamp, with the likelihood of the transfer still marked only as “?” in recent listings. With no public information on when his Amiens deal expires, speculation has increased that Rafii could soon become a free agent or be available for a cut-price fee.

Born in Reims on 26 June 2005, Rafii stands at 1.87m and operates primarily as a centre-forward, wearing the number 19 shirt for Amiens. A right-footed attacker, he holds dual nationality with France and Morocco, adding to his appeal in a market where clubs often look for players eligible for multiple national teams.

Rafii is registered with Amiens’ first team, who compete in Ligue 2, and his performances at youth and senior level have underpinned his current €200k valuation. Listed under “Attack – Centre-Forward”, he is seen as a physically imposing option at the top end of the pitch, though detailed senior statistics and recent match-by-match breakdowns have not been formally published alongside the current transfer rumour.
